The Shelfwright 3.1 release changes how catalogue imports invoke your hooks. Record-level transforms now run after deduplication rather than before, so your plugins will see merged records with consolidated holdings. If your plugin relies on raw MARC-like fields pre-merge, switch to the new `pre_dedupe` hook, which preserves the old behaviour. Batch size defaults rose from 500 to 2,000; test memory usage accordingly. The staging registry already carries this build. For compatibility testing, target the build token below.

build token for tajeg-bajep: htk14_409ba9df6b8acb

Subject: Transcode farm cut-over — done!

Hey Priya,

The Fernmill transcoding farm is fully cut over to the new Opaline workers as of last night. Queue drained clean, no stuck jobs, and the 4K presets came out noticeably faster. One hiccup with the watchdog timeout, already patched. For your release notes, here's the configuration the farm is now running with.

settings of fahag-haduf:
[ulaox]
port = 8443
region = south-2
host = ulaox.lumiccorp.internal
timeout_ms = 500
retries = 8

For your review: the Fieldnook survey app switched to offline-first storage on Thursday. Survey responses are now written to an encrypted local store and synced opportunistically; the old always-online endpoint is decommissioned. Key security-relevant changes: sync requires a fresh device attestation, local data is wiped after 30 days unsynced, and conflict resolution happens server-side only. No plaintext responses leave the device. There were no incidents during the window. The relevant client and sync configuration values are below.

config for tagaf-bawif:
[norok]
host = norok.ordinworks.local
user = norok_svc
database = norok_prod

## Wiki Access Roles

Welcome aboard. The Fernwhistle wiki uses three roles: reader, editor, and steward. Contractors start as readers; an editor grant requires sign-off from the space steward. Never share a steward session, and log every role change in the access journal. Role mappings are synced nightly from the directory service, so manual edits in the wiki itself will be overwritten. The sync job runs with the configuration shown below.

settings of bahip-hahip:
[wenath]
host = wenath.lumiclabs.corp
user = wenath_svc
database = wenath_prod